The Galaxy F62 is a bit better than the Motorola Moto G 5G Plus, having an 88.1 score against 82.6. Even being the best phone we compare here, Galaxy F62 is an a little heavier and a bit thicker phone than the Motorola Moto G 5G Plus. The Samsung Galaxy F62 features a bit more vivid display than Moto G 5G Plus, although it has a just a bit lower pixels density and a little worse resolution of 1080 x 2400 pixels, they both have a screen with the same size.
Motorola Moto G 5G Plus and Galaxy F62 count with really similar CPUs, because although the Galaxy F62 has less cores , it also counts with more RAM. The Samsung Galaxy F62 has a quite bigger memory capacity to install games and applications than Motorola Moto G 5G Plus, because it has 64 GB more internal memory capacity and a SD extension slot that allows a maximum of 1 TB.
Samsung Galaxy F62 features a much longer battery duration than Motorola Moto G 5G Plus, because it has 7000mAh of battery capacity. Samsung Galaxy F62 has just a bit better camera than Moto G 5G Plus, because although it has a smaller camera aperture which is not recommended for low light photos and video, and they both have the same video frame rate and the same (4K) video definition, the Samsung Galaxy F62 also counts with a back camera with a lot higher resolution and a bigger back camera sensor taking higher quality videos and pictures.
